WebFolk Culture Origin of Soccer Early soccer games resembled mob scenes. In the twelfth century the rules became standardized. Because soccer disrupted village life, King Henry II banned the game from England in the late twelfth century. WebMar 7, 2024 · Folk culture is a type of culture that is localized and resists the influences of mainstream culture, globalized culture, and mass media. It is usually very longstanding and resistant to change. It preserves itself in rural areas of the world where the traditional way of life is still cherished. WebFolk Music The purpose of folk music is to tell stories or to disseminate information. Folk music typically originates from an anonymous hearth and is transmitted among populations orally.
